Topic
An updated rhevm-reports package that fixes several bugs is now available.
Description
The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ization reports package provides a suite of
pre-configured reports and dashboards that enable you to monitor the system. The
reports module is based on JasperReports and JasperServer, and can also be used
to create ad-hoc reports.

Fixes
- BZ - 1190466 - HEAP_MAX default value as 1G must be changed
- BZ - 1194344 - Exception raised while selected report User's Spice Sessions Monthly Activity
- BZ - 1195797 - Fix BR18 report translations
- BZ - 1207235 - Virtual Machine Inventory Domain is broken- column "created_by_user_name" does not exist and "Network Name" should be replaced to "Logical Network Name"
- BZ - 1207237 - Host Inventory Domain is broken- column "network_name" does not exist
- BZ - 1207677 - Wrong details for Clusters in Ad-hoc domains
- BZ - 1207680 - [Tracker] - Missing translation for ad hoc reports
